> Hi Everyone,
>    We are seeing continual OOM exceptions on one of our 1.1.0
> elasticsearch clusters, the index is ~30GB, quite small. I'm trying to work
> out the root cause via heap dump analysis, but not having a lot of luck. I
> don't want to include a bunch of unnecessary info, but the stacktrace we're
> seeing is pasted below. Has anyone seen this before? I've been using the
> cluster stats and node stats APIs to try and find a smoking gun, but I'm
> not seeing anything that looks out of the ordinary.
>
> Any ideas?
